Are Wires & Fabriks (S.A) Ltd latest results good or bad?

Wires & Fabriks (S.A) Ltd's latest results show mixed performance, with an 8.20% year-on-year sales growth but a significant year-on-year net profit decline of 51.61%. The company faces operational challenges, declining margins, and increased debt, indicating struggles in achieving sustainable profitability.
Wires & Fabriks (S.A) Ltd's latest financial results for Q4 FY26 reveal a complex picture of operational challenges and profitability pressures. The company reported net sales of ₹28.76 crores, reflecting an 8.20% year-on-year growth, but this was accompanied by a sequential decline of 2.18% from the previous quarter. The net profit for the quarter was ₹0.15 crores, which marked a significant quarter-on-quarter increase of 87.50%, although it represented a year-on-year decline of 51.61%.
The operating margin, excluding other income, fell to 16.27%, down from 23.21% a year earlier, indicating substantial compression in profitability. This decline in operating margin is attributed to rising costs, particularly in employee expenses, which remained high despite a slight reduction from the previous quarter. Additionally, the company's operating profit (PBDIT) decreased to ₹4.68 crores, the lowest level in the past eight quarters, highlighting ongoing difficulties in maintaining operational efficiency. The financial performance also reflects a concerning trend in the company's leverage, with long-term debt increasing significantly and a high debt-to-EBITDA ratio of 5.08 times. This indicates potential challenges in servicing debt obligations, especially given the weak interest coverage ratio of 1.07 times. Furthermore, the company's return on equity (ROE) and return on capital employed (ROCE) remain low, suggesting that it is generating minimal returns on capital invested. Overall, Wires & Fabriks continues to face significant operational headwinds, and the latest results indicate that the company is struggling to translate top-line growth into sustainable bottom-line profitability.
